package Symbol;
BEGIN { require 5.005; }
require Exporter;
@ISA = qw(Exporter);
@EXPORT = qw(gensym ungensym qualify qualify_to_ref);
@EXPORT_OK = qw(delete_package geniosym);
$VERSION = '1.07';
my $genpkg = "Symbol::";
my $genseq = 0;
my %global = map {$_ => 1} qw(ARGV ARGVOUT ENV INC SIG STDERR STDIN STDOUT);
#
# Note that we never _copy_ the glob; we just make a ref to it.
# If we did copy it, then SVf_FAKE would be set on the copy, and
# glob-specific behaviors (e.g. C<*$ref = \&func>) wouldn't work.
#
sub gensym () {
my $name = "GEN" . $genseq++;
my $ref = \*{$genpkg . $name};
delete $$genpkg{$name};
$ref;
}
sub geniosym () {
my $sym = gensym();
# force the IO slot to be filled
select(select $sym);
*$sym{IO};
}
sub ungensym ($) {}
sub qualify ($;$) {
my ($name) = @_;
if (!ref($name) && index($name, '::') == -1 && index($name, "'") == -1) {
my $pkg;
# Global names: special character, "^xyz", or other.
if ($name =~ /^(([^a-z])|(\^[a-z_]+))\z/i || $global{$name}) {
# RGS 2001-11-05 : translate leading ^X to control-char
$name =~ s/^\^([a-z_])/'qq(\c'.$1.')'/eei;
$pkg = "main";
}
else {
$pkg = (@_ > 1) ? $_[1] : caller;
}
$name = $pkg . "::" . $name;
}
$name;
}
sub qualify_to_ref ($;$) {
return \*{ qualify $_[0], @_ > 1 ? $_[1] : caller };
}
#
# of Safe.pm lineage
#
sub delete_package ($) {
my $pkg = shift;
# expand to full symbol table name if needed
unless ($pkg =~ /^main::.*::$/) {
$pkg = "main$pkg" if $pkg =~ /^::/;
$pkg = "main::$pkg" unless $pkg =~ /^main::/;
$pkg .= '::' unless $pkg =~ /::$/;
}
my($stem, $leaf) = $pkg =~ m/(.*::)(\w+::)$/;
my $stem_symtab = *{$stem}{HASH};
return unless defined $stem_symtab and exists $stem_symtab->{$leaf};
# free all the symbols in the package
my $leaf_symtab = *{$stem_symtab->{$leaf}}{HASH};
foreach my $name (keys %$leaf_symtab) {
undef *{$pkg . $name};
}
# delete the symbol table
%$leaf_symtab = ();
delete $stem_symtab->{$leaf};
}
1;
